OK, I'm back from my New England/Canada cruise and started re-checking everything again on my 190. I performed a bench test on the OVP relay, checked every vacuum hose, and came to the conclusion that the fuel mixture was slightly off. I removed the air cleaner and was checking the vacuum measurement at the Ignition Control Module when I noticed that if I barely touched the air flow plate, the idle would smooth out and slightly increase.
I don't like to start turning screws or making adjustments because it might be compensating for another problem, but I felt like this was my resort. Since my adjustment tower was still sealed from the factory, I cut the top off just below the ball bearing and gained access to the adjustment mechanism, this still leaves the spring inside the tower intact. I pushed down and turned it slightly (about 1/8 to 1/4 of a turn) and everything appeared to be like it was before the head gasket job.
All day yesterday the warm/hot starts were nice and smooth with no hesitation or cut-offs.
Started first time, every time. This morning I tried the cold start, again, no problems.
So, for now, case closed!
